553. Norma G’s – April 8, 2022 – Detroit, MI

Norma G’s, a beacon of fun and flavor!

Walking into this Caribbean restaurant in the Jefferson Chalmers neighborhood of Detroit is an immediate mood booster. Norma G’s is a kaleidoscope of colors, from its ceiling hung with multi-hued decorations to its vibrant walls done in blue, orange, and yellow.

The vibrance continues with the menu. With dishes such as Nachos Oxtail, Jerk Wings, and Curry Chicken, Norma G’s is not skimping on the flavor. Flavor abounds at its full bar, in the form of specialty cocktails such as the Sorrel Martini and Bajan Margarita (made with rum and Cointreau instead of tequila) and in desserts with fun names such as Muddy Beach and Mango Tango – the latter consisting of frozen custard from Wally’s of Saint Clair Shores and Norma G’s house-made mango chutney.

I felt I couldn’t visit Norma G’s without trying its Jerk Chicken Dinner. What a treat it was! The buttery cabbage, savory rice and beans, and tender, flavorfully seasoned chicken were so, so, SO delicious! I gobbled them all up, saving the slices of fried plantain for last. The subtly sweet, wonderfully caramelized nuggets of goodness were the ultimate dessert! I loved those plantains so much, I ordered an additional side to keep the goodness going.

Reliving my memories of this fantastic restaurant is keeping the goodness going in my mind right now! From its cheerful vibes to its flavorful yet reasonably-priced fare, Norma G’s is a total gem.
